Sound Characteristics

DK3001BD (Braindance) delivers m tighter sub-bass response, controlling low-end rumble with more precision than Project Meta (8.3 vs 6). Project Meta translates bass vibrations into a a more visceral experience, while DK3001BD (Braindance) lacks this tactile feedback (6.5 vs 5.8). DK3001BD (Braindance) strikes a e better balance between presence and smoothness in the upper mids compared to Project Meta (6.5 vs 5.5). Project Meta offers s greater shimmer and nuance in the lower treble, revealing micro-details that DK3001BD (Braindance) misses (7.5 vs 6.8). DK3001BD (Braindance) extends a further into the upper treble, adding air and openness that Project Meta lacks (7.8 vs 6.5). The stereo field on DK3001BD (Braindance) feels a wider and more holographic, whereas Project Meta sounds more intimate (7.8 vs 6). DK3001BD (Braindance) retrieves micro-details s more effectively, revealing nuances that are less apparent in Project Meta (8.5 vs 6). In complex arrangements, DK3001BD (Braindance) separates layers a more distinctly, preventing overlap that Project Meta occasionally suffers (7.5 vs 6.5). DK3001BD (Braindance) avoids frequency masking e more successfully, preserving clarity across the spectrum better than Project Meta (6.5 vs 5.5). Listeners may experience e fewer sharp edges in 'S' and 'T' sounds with DK3001BD (Braindance), whereas Project Meta can get fatiguing (7.5 vs 6.5). DK3001BD (Braindance) renders timbres with b better harmonic balance, preserving the character of instruments more accurately than Project Meta (6.5 vs 6).
